WD6305 TFA (Cat No.: I040040) is a trifluoroacetate salt form of a small-molecule compound used in cancer and metabolic disease research. It is known for its potential in modulating key cellular pathways, including apoptosis, signal transduction, and metabolic regulation. WD6305 TFA is utilized in in vitro and in vivo studies to investigate targeted therapy mechanisms and drug resistance. The TFA salt enhances its solubility and stability, making it a valuable tool in drug discovery and the development of novel therapeutic strategies.
